RATIONAL EMOTIVE BEHAVIOUR THERAPY (REBT) IT’S THEORY AND PRACTICE WITH HYPNOTHERAPY
|
Course Objectives:
PART I
- Introduction to the teachings of Dr Albert Ellis and Rational Emotive Behaviour Therapy (R.E.B.T.)
- To gain a theoretical and practical understanding of the following components of R.E.B.T and provide the clinician with a model to understand:
The basis of human psychological disturbance
The ABC form, explaining the connections between external events, beliefs, the resultant debilitating emotions, and secondary disturbances.
The impact of memory and its management
Rational Emotive Imagery (R.E.I.).
- To introduce The Vicious Circle of Psychological Misery and the teachings of Dr Claire Weekes
- Summary.
PART II
- Hypnotherapy: what it is and what it is not
- The work of Milton H. Erickson and the use of metaphors
- The practice of hypnotherapy and its use with R.E.I.
- Questions and answers
